Transaction 1879ae77f27218d3cc1ae14c1a9179164666313f29eafb9afe1501c8646f7cb5

1 Input
1 Outputs
  • 1879ae77f27218d3cc1ae14c1a9179164666313f29eafb9afe1501c8646f7cb5:0
  • value  1750356
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G